Rules check --
I am looking at the oobs in the rulebook and on this site. They are different. At least the Kzinti and the Lyrans both have more on the site. So it should be fair if we do the same thing. I don't have the game file here at lunch to check them against it.
Home fleet --
Rulebook: DN, CC, 3xBC, CL, 3xDD, 3xFF, DF, SF, TGC, FRD, MB.
Site: DN, CC, 3xBC, CL, 6xDD, FH, 2xFF, DF, SF, TGC, FRD, MB.
So 3DD vs. 6. And I guess one FF got replaced by an FH.
Marquis Fleet:
Rulebook: CC, 3xBC, CL, DF, FF, SF, TGT.
Site: CC, 3xBC, CL, DF, FF, FFK, SF, TGT
So this time, the site just added an FFK, whereas for home fleet it looks like it got substituted for an FF.
Duke's Fleet:
Rulebook: DN, CC, 3xBC, CL, DF, FF, SF, TGT
Site: DN, CC, 3xBC, CL, DF, FF, FFK, SF, TGT
Again the FFK was just added.
Marquis Fleet: Same as Duke.
Baron's Fleet:
Rulebook: CC, 3xBC, CL, DF, SF, TGT, FRD, MB.
Site: CC, 3xBC, CL, FF, FFK, DF, SF, TGT, FRD, MB
Site added both FF and FFK.
Lyrans --
Home Fleet
Rulebook: DN, CC, 4xCA, 5xCW, 5xCL, 5xDD, 3xDW, 5xFF, SC, TGP, FRD, MB
Site: DN, CC, 4xCA, 5xCW, 5xCL, 8xDD, 3xDW, 8xFF. SC, TGP, FRD, MB
So the site added 3DD and 3FF.
Red Claw
Rulebook: BC, CC, 4xCA, 5xCW, 5xCL, 5xDD, 5xFF, SC, TGC, MB,
Site: Same
Enemy's Blood
Rulebook: BC, CC, 3xCA, 3xCL, 4xDD, 4xFF, SC, TGC, MB
Site: same
Far Stars
Rulebook: CC, 4xCA, 5xCL, 4xDD, 4xFF, CW, DW, SC, TGP, FRD.
Site: same
Fall production --
Rulebook: BC, CA, 3xCW, 3xDW, 3xFF
Site: BC, CA, 4xCW, 3xDW, 3xFF.
By Paul Howard (Raven) on Thursday, March 14, 2019 - 06:31 pm: Edit |
A quick look shows I think AO added the extra Kzinti and Lyran DD's - aswell as the 'heavy' Kzinti Frigates.
The FFK and FKE are both AO hulls.
...and the 4th Lyran CW build was also added in AO.
So I think we can ignore the On Line OOB's - as they are post AO ship lists - and just go with the rule book lists?
